इसलिए मैंने बस सबनेटट्री (http://www.icir.org/robin/pysubnettree/) स्थापित किया है और यदि मैं पाइथन इंटरैक्टिव दुभाषिया खोलता हूं तो मैं बिना किसी त्रुटि संदेशों के इसे सफलतापूर्वक आयात कर सकता हूं। मैं इसे अपने कार्यक्रमों में से एक में उपयोग करता हूं और बिना किसी झटके के इसे सफलतापूर्वक चला सकता हूं। हालांकि, ग्रहण आयात को एक त्रुटि के रूप में चिह्नित करता है, और यह एक समस्या है क्योंकि मैं डिबगिंग के लिए ग्रहण का उपयोग करता हूं। मैं वरीयताओं पर गया हूं और पाइथन दुभाषिया को पुनर्स्थापित कर दिया है जिसका उपयोग मैं नहीं कर रहा हूं। मैं केवल पाइथन दुभाषिया निकास को बहाल करने में सक्षम था, और इसे अपनी दूसरी मशीन (ओएस एक्स 10.5, अब मैं ओएस एक्स 10.6 का उपयोग कर रहा हूं) पर फिर से खोलने में सक्षम था और यह सबनेट ट्री को ठीक से पहचानता था। इस बारे में कोई विचार है कि मुझे इसके बारे में कैसे जाना चाहिए? अग्रिम में धन्यवाद।ग्रहण Pydev प्लगइन बनाने के लिए कैसे नए स्थापित पायथन मॉड्यूल पहचानें?
उत्तर
यदि आपने पहले से ही अपने दुभाषिया के PYTHONPATH
(ग्रहण के पाइडेव पायथन दुभाषिया कॉन्फ़िगरेशन में) को "रीफ्रेशिंग" करने का प्रयास किया है और यह काम नहीं करता है तो आप सूची से दुभाषिया को हटाने और इसे फिर से बनाने का प्रयास कर सकते हैं। ऐसा करने पर, आपको अपने सभी मॉड्यूल को सही तरीके से लोड करना चाहिए, यहां तक कि गायब नए मॉड्यूल भी।
हाँ - यह काम करता है! मैं इस पर तीन दिनों के लिए अटक गया हूँ। प्रोजेक्ट, प्रॉपर्टीज, पीईडीवी - इंटरप्रेटर/व्याकरण पर जाएं, "सूचीबद्ध नहीं होने वाले दुभाषिया को कॉन्फ़िगर करने के लिए यहां क्लिक करें", & हाइलाइट करें पाइथन (सी:/पायथन 27 \ पायथन.एक्सई), ऑटो कॉन्फ़िगर करें (नीचे दी गई एक सूची लाएं जो आप समीक्षा कर सकते हैं और आवश्यकतानुसार चेकमार्क), फिर ठीक पर क्लिक करें।
ग्रहण प्राथमिकताओं पर पीईडीवी संस्करण 3.6,> पीईडीवी -> दुभाषिए प्राथमिकता फलक, "बटन के साथ दुभाषिया सिंक्रनाइज़ किए गए हैं" जांचने वाला एक बटन प्रदान करता है। मेरे मैक और ग्रहण लुना पर, इस बटन पर क्लिक करने से कुछ पीछे के दृश्यों ने जादू शुरू कर दी, जिसने पीवीवी की अपनी नई समस्या को ध्यान में रखते हुए पीईडीवी की समस्या को हल नहीं किया। मैंने मुख्य ग्रहण विंडो "सिंच सिस्टम पायथनपैथ" के निचले-दाएं कोने में संक्षेप में एक संदेश फ़्लैश देखा। मैंने दुभाषिया को हटाया और न ही फिर से जोड़ा (पायथन 2.7), ग्रहण को फिर से शुरू करने से समस्या हल नहीं हुई; लेकिन इस बटन पर क्लिक किया।
अब यह स्वीकार्य उत्तर होना चाहिए। लिनक्स पर एक्लिप्स केप्लर (वर्तमान में पायडेव 3.8) के साथ भी मेरे लिए काम किया। – kdopen
बहुत बढ़िया! उसने ऐसा किया किसी और के लिए जो सोच रहा है ... मुझे वहां सूचीबद्ध दुभाषिया को हटाना पड़ा, फिर "ऑटो कॉन्फिगर" दबाएं और उसने चयनित सभी सिस्टम पायथन पुस्तकालयों के साथ एक बॉक्स खोला, मुझे /Library/Python/2.6/site चुनना पड़ा -पैकेज भी (डिफ़ॉल्ट रूप से अचयनित किया गया था) और इसके बाद यह मॉड्यूल को पहचाना गया। सहायता के लिए धन्यवाद! – Stunner
नीचे @chrislott से नया उत्तर देखें, जिसे अब स्वीकार्य उत्तर बनना चाहिए। यह उस समय सही था, लेकिन अंततः पाइडदेव ने समस्या को संबोधित किया है। – kdopen